About REDIview(TM):

Implementing today's leading wireless and network technologies, REDIview(TM) is a unique, easy-to-use, telematics system that enables any business fleet with mobile resource management capabilities. The Remote Dynamics' mobile data logging (data) data logging - (data acquisition) Storing a series of measurements over time, usually from a sensor that converts a physical quantity such as temperature, pressure, relative humidity, light, resistance, current, power, speed, vibration into a voltage that is then converted  unit transmits minute-by-minute vehicle information via GPRS (General Packet Radio Service) The first high-speed digital data service provided by cellular carriers that used the GSM technology. GPRS added a packet-switched channel to GSM, which uses dedicated, circuit-switched channels for voice conversations.  networks to the Company's network services center, where the information is managed, stored and accessed securely through any Internet browser See Web browser. , using an intuitive Web interface. Combined with GPS tracking, REDIview(TM) gives fleet operators real-time tracking of mobile assets with graphical mapping or route data and position, along with exception-based reporting that identifies areas of cost and service performance improvement.
